11 Example Sentences Showcasing the Meaning of 'Furtively'

The employee furtively copied confidential files after office hours.

The protesters furtively planned their next move in a hidden meeting room.

The hacker worked furtively to infiltrate the secure government database.

The spy exchanged information furtively in the dimly lit alley, ensuring secrecy in their covert operation.

Huddled in the corner, the refugees furtively shared their meager rations, fearing discovery by authorities.

The journalist furtively recorded the confidential conversation for evidence.

Furtively, she adjusted her disguise and blended into the crowd, escaping the watchful eyes of her pursuers.

The hacker worked furtively to breach the system, aiming to expose the vulnerabilities in the security network.

The archaeologist furtively excavated the ancient artifacts, eager to unveil the secrets of a lost civilization.

The researcher furtively collected data from the experiment, careful not to disturb the delicate conditions.

The protestors furtively distributed pamphlets, spreading their message without attracting unwanted attention.
